What Is Included In Acura Service B?

Your Acura vehicle will provide you with main codes and sub-codes that will inform you of the specific maintenance that is needed. When your Acura vehicle requires maintenance, it will always appear as a main code, and occasionally a sub-code. Acura Service B includes services that go beyond Acura Service A. Acura Service B Code Includes:

  • Replace engine oil with SAE 5W-20 (price will vary with oils).
  • Replace engine oil filter with Acura OEM Filter.
  • Check level and condition of transaxle, coolant, brake, wiper, differential, power steering, and clutch fluid levels.
  • Perform Front Brake Inspection: check pads and discs for wear (thickness), damage and cracks; check calipers for damage, leaks, and tightness of mounting bolts.
  • Perform Rear Brake Inspection: check pads and discs for wear (thickness), damage and cracks; check calipers for damage, leaks and tightness of mounting bolts; check brake lining for cracking, glazing, wear and contamination; check wheel cylinders for leaks.
  • Rotate four tires: check tire inflation and condition.
  • Inspect tie rod ends, steering gearbox and rack boots for damage and leakage.
  • Inspect tie rod end ball joints: check for faulty movement and damage.
  • Test tightness of tie rod locknuts.
  • Inspect tie rod ball joints for damage and deterioration.
  • Inspect dust seal for damage and deterioration.
  • Test tightness of steering gearbox mounting bolts.
  • Inspect steering gearbox mounting cushions for deterioration.
  • Check steering joints for loose bolts.
  • Inspect steering column: check for loose column mounting bolts and nuts.
  • Inspect steering boots for damage and deterioration.
  • Inspect steering hoses for damage, leaks interfacing, and twisting.
  • Inspect steering lines for damage, rusting, and leakage.
  • Inspect suspension components: check bolts for tightness and condition of ball joint boots for deterioration and damage.
  • Inspect inboard and outboard driveshaft boots for cracks, damage, and leaking or loose bands.
  • Check splines and joints for looseness.
  • Perform body lubrication of all required hinges, latches, lock cylinders, and mechanisms.
  • Inspect brake hoses and lines for damage, leaks, rusting, interference, wear and twisting.
  • Check master cylinder, proportioning control valve and ABS modulator for damage and leakage.
  • Test parking brake adjustment (maximum 6-9 clicks on TL or 5-6 clicks on RL)
  • Inspect exhaust system: check heat shield, exhaust pipe and muffler for damage, leaks, and tightness.
  • Inspect fuel system lines and hoses for loose connections, cracks, and deterioration.
  • Check all interior and exterior lights and controls for operation.
  • Inspect washer spray and wiper operation: clean all wiper blades.
  • Reset engine oil life indicator.
